Output 5162192726917f4cef27c0bfadc4643a1abcb03d8a7eb6de649dcf2edf30c91d:11

value
25896869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fa3772aa58b4fb638f1a9d5f5e1ab8451f27066 OP_EQUAL
address
MLzegeHMjaDrFWAkxVmVRadkBXgiHZKtd7
transaction
5162192726917f4cef27c0bfadc4643a1abcb03d8a7eb6de649dcf2edf30c91d
spent
true